[发明专利]无需修改代码直接适配重力感应器的方法有效
| 申请号: | 201610407424.9 | 申请日: | 2016-06-12 |
| 公开(公告)号: | CN105872166B | 公开(公告)日: | 2018-11-02 |
| 发明(设计)人: | 邵文奇;杜忠华;朱辉 | 申请(专利权)人: | 重庆蓝岸通讯技术有限公司 |
| 主分类号: | H04M1/24 | 分类号: | H04M1/24;H04M1/725;G06F3/0346 |
| 代理公司: | 重庆为信知识产权代理事务所(普通合伙) 50216 | 代理人: | 余锦曦 |
| 地址: | 401120 重*** | 国省代码: | 重庆;50 |
| 权利要求书: | 查看更多 | 说明书: | 查看更多 |
| 摘要: | 本发明公开了一种无需修改代码直接适配重力感应器的方法,包括:将移动终端屏幕分别垂直于系统预置的X轴、Y轴和Z轴放置,并分别将重力感应器在各放置位置输出的加速度数值与设定范围相比较,同时将加速度方向与系统预置的X轴、Y轴和Z轴方向比较,然后将比较结果保存在移动终端内;其中,系统读取该比较结果,并通过该比较结果对重力感应器输出的加速度进行校正,使其与系统预置的X轴方向、Y轴方向和Z轴方向相对应。本发明通过简单的放置移动终端操作就能将重力感应器方向校准,从而适配当时的移动终端,并且重新开机时无需重新校准,节约时间。 | ||
| 搜索关键词: | 无需 修改 代码 直接 配重 感应器 方法 | ||
【主权项】:
1.一种无需修改代码直接适配重力感应器的方法,其特征在于,包括:将移动终端屏幕分别垂直于系统预置的X轴、Y轴和Z轴放置,并分别将重力感应器在各放置位置输出的加速度数值与设定范围相比较,同时将加速度方向与系统预置的X轴、Y轴和Z轴方向比较,然后将比较结果保存在移动终端内;其中,系统读取该比较结果,并通过该比较结果对重力感应器输出的加速度进行校正,使其与系统预置的X轴方向、Y轴方向和Z轴方向相对应;具体包括:重力感应器通过三个输出通道分别输出相互垂直的三个方向的加速度;将移动终端屏幕垂直于系统预置的Z轴,并使屏幕表面朝向Z轴正方向,若重力感应器的一个输出通道输出的加速度数值在设定范围内,且方向与Z轴正方向相同,而另两个输出通道输出的加速度数值近似为零,则将输出的加速度数值不为零的输出通道作为Z轴数据输出通道,并将Z轴数据输出通道信息及与其对应的加速度方向信息保存在移动终端内;将移动终端屏幕垂直于系统预置的Y轴,并使屏幕表面朝向Y轴正方向,若重力感应器的一个输出通道输出的加速度数值在设定范围内,且方向与Y轴正方向相同,而另两个输出通道输出的加速度数值近似为零,则将输出的加速度数值不为零的输出通道作为Y轴数据输出通道,并将Y轴数据输出通道信息及与其对应的加速度方向信息保存在移动终端内;将移动终端屏幕垂直于系统预置的X轴,并使屏幕表面朝向X轴正方向,若重力感应器的一个输出通道输出的加速度数值在设定范围内,且方向与X轴正方向相同,而另两个输出通道输出的加速度数值近似为零,则将输出的加速度数值不为零的输出通道作为X轴数据输出通道,并将X轴数据输出通道信息及与其对应的加速度方向信息保存在移动终端内;其中,系统通过读取保存在移动终端内的Z轴、Y轴、X轴数据输出通道信息及与其对应的加速度方向信息,将重力感应器的三个输出通道与系统预置的Z轴、Y轴及X轴一一对应,并将重力感应器的三个输出通道输出的加速度与系统预置的Z轴方向、Y轴方向及X轴方向一一对应;还包括:将移动终端屏幕垂直于系统预置的Z轴,并使屏幕表面朝向Z轴正方向,若重力感应器的一个输出通道输出的加速度数值在设定范围内,但方向与Z轴正方向相反,而另两个输出通道输出的加速度数值近似为零,则将输出的加速度数值不为零的输出通道作为Z轴数据输出通道,并将Z轴数据输出通道信息及与其对应的加速度方向信息保存在移动终端内;其中,系统通过读取保存在移动终端内的Z轴数据输出通道信息及与其对应的加速度方向信息,将重力感应器的该输出通道与系统预置的Z轴对应,并将重力感应器的该输出通道输出的加速度乘以‑1后代表的方向与系统预置的Z轴方向对应。
下载完整专利技术内容需要扣除积分,VIP会员可以免费下载。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于重庆蓝岸通讯技术有限公司,未经重庆蓝岸通讯技术有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/patent/201610407424.9/,转载请声明来源钻瓜专利网。
- 上一篇:客户端及用于客户端的方法
- 下一篇:一种机械行业用卷扬的装配布局结构





